Some is used in POSITIVE SENTENCES
- with uncountable nouns: You have some cream on your face
- with plural countable nouns: You have some apples in the frigde.
Any is used in NEGATIVE SENTENCES AND QUESTIONS.
- with uncountable nouns: I don't want any risk in my job
- with plural countable nouns: Do you have any relatives in Australia?
But there are exceptions...
- Use SOME in questions when offering / requesting: Would you lke some more coffe?
- Use ANY in positive sentences when it means "it doesn't matter which": You can call me any time
